MOSCOW, June 11 Russian Ekaterina Alexandrova reached the final of the WTA tennis tournament 250 in 's-Hertogenbosch (Netherlands), the prize fund of which exceeds 200 thousand euros. In the semifinal match, Alexandrova, seeded under the seventh number, outplayed her compatriot Veronika Kudermetova (6th seed) with a score of 6:3, 6:1. The rivals spent 1 hour and 16 minutes on the court. The score in personal meetings was 2-1 in favor of Kudermetova. Alexandrova reached the final of the tournament on grass for the first time in her career. In the other semi-final, the first racket of the competition Arina Sobolenko from Belarus and American Shelby Rogers will play later.
